Add support for a new action: emit_sample.

This action accepts a u32 group id and a variable-length cookie and uses
the psample multicast group to make the packet available for
observability.

The maximum length of the user-defined cookie is set to 16, same as
tc_cookie, to discourage using cookies that will not be offloadable.

+#define O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_COOKIE_MAX_SIZE 16
+/**
+ * enum ovs_emit_sample_attr - Attributes for %OVS_ACTION_ATTR_EMIT_SAMPLE
+ * action.
+ *
+ * @O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_GROUP: 32-bit number to identify the source of the
+ * sample.
+ * @O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_COOKIE: A variable-length binary cookie that contains
+ * user-defined metadata. The maximum length is 16 bytes.
+ *
+ * Sends the packet to the psample multicast group with the specified group and
+ * cookie. It is possible to combine this action with the
+ * %OVS_ACTION_ATTR_TRUNC action to limit the size of the packet being emitted.
+ */
+enum ovs_emit_sample_attr {
+       O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_UNPSEC,
+       O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_GROUP,     /* u32 number. */
+       O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_COOKIE,    /* Optional, user specified cookie. */
+       __O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_MAX
+};
+
+#define O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_MAX (__O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_MAX - 1)

+static int execute_emit_sample(struct datapath *dp, struct sk_buff *skb,
+                              const struct sw_flow_key *key,
+                              const struct nlattr *attr)
+{
+#if I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_PSAMPLE)
+       struct psample_group psample_group = {};
+       struct psample_metadata md = {};
+       struct vport *input_vport;
+       const struct nlattr *a;
+       int rem;
+
+       for (a = nla_data(attr), rem = nla_len(attr); rem > 0;
+            a = nla_next(a, &rem)) {
+               switch (nla_type(a)) {
+               case O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_GROUP:
+                       psample_group.group_num = nla_get_u32(a);
+                       break;
+
+               case O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_COOKIE:
+                       md.user_cookie = nla_data(a);
+                       md.user_cookie_len = nla_len(a);
+                       break;
+               }
+       }
+
+       psample_group.net = ovs_dp_get_net(dp);
+
+       input_vport = ovs_vport_rcu(dp, key->phy.in_port);
+       if (!input_vport)
+               input_vport = ovs_vport_rcu(dp, OVSP_LOCAL);
+
+       md.in_ifindex = input_vport->dev->ifindex;
+       md.trunc_size = skb->len - OVS_CB(skb)->cutlen;
+
+       psample_sample_packet(&psample_group, skb, 0, &md);
+#endif
+
+       return 0;
+}

+static int validate_emit_sample(const struct nlattr *attr)
+{
+       static const struct nla_policy policy[O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_MAX + 1] = {
+               [O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_GROUP] = { .type = NLA_U32 },
+               [O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_COOKIE] = {
+                       .type = NLA_BINARY,
+                       .len = O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_COOKIE_MAX_SIZE
+               },
+       };
+       struct nlattr *a[O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_MAX  + 1];
+       int err;
+
+       if (!IS_ENABLED(CONFIG_PSAMPLE))
+               return -EOPNOTSUPP;
+
+       err = nla_parse_nested(a, O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_MAX, attr, policy,
+                              NULL);
+       if (err)
+               return err;
+
+       return a[OVS_EMIT_SAMPLE_ATTR_GROUP] ? 0 : -EINVAL;
+}
